    <dcterms:title><![CDATA[Legal - Will of Cyprian Parish to John Stone]]></dcterms:title>
    <dcterms:description><![CDATA[Handwritten agreement to John Stone, executor of estate of Cyprian Parish, regarding will of aforementioned. Signed Hanah Parish, Wm Parish, D.P. Hewitt. Dated, Oct. 1820 (or 1830) seems to suggest not to pay debts of Cyprian Parish. (Identify Diane Brenner whose house is the Hewitt house). Does not want John Stone and Rufus Wright to receive payment for notes signed by C. Parish near his death. Cyprian Parish Herwitt, son of Daniel Hewitt, married Adele Stone who was fairly well off. Therefore the Hewitt house remained in the Hewitt family through 1965, thereafter it was owned by the McCarthy family, Frankllyn Hitchcock, Donald Newton and son. Since 1994 it has been owned by Diane Brenner and Jan Roby.]]></dcterms:description>

    <dcterms:title><![CDATA[Legal - License for Tavern, Rufus M. Wright]]></dcterms:title>
    <dcterms:description><![CDATA[Grant for license for Tavern to Rufus Wright, resident of Salem, dated May 13, 1834. Locate tavern (identify). Signatories Ananius Wills, Jonathan Delemy, Davis(?)  Fragile, on lined paper, photocopy made and placed in file  Chat GTP transcription: <br />
<br />
&quot;Here is a careful transcription of the document (retaining original spelling and style as much as possible, with uncertain or crossed-out portions noted):<br />
<br />
Transcription:<br />
<br />
Whereas [Rufus Wright] of resident of the town of Salem have this day applied to the undersigned being appointed and forming a board of Commissioners of Excise in and for said town for a license to sell strong and spirituous liquors and wines to be drunk at his dwelling house in said town where said [Rufus] proposes to keep an inn or tavern and we being satisfied that said [Rufus] is of good moral character that he is of sufficient ability to keep a tavern has the necessary accommodations to entertain travellers and that a tavern is absolutely necessary for the better accommodation of travellers at the place where he proposes to keep tavern as aforesaid And the said Rufus having executed the required bond with surety as is required<br />
<br />
We do therefore grant to the said Rufus Wright the license by him applied for as aforesaid to be and remain in force until the first Monday of May next and no longer Given under our hands at Salem<br />
<br />
March 13th 18[?]<br />
<br />
Francis Wells<br />
W. Adams<br />
Jonathan Delamater<br />
<br />
Supervisors<br />
Justices&quot;]]></dcterms:description>
